欢迎访问宙启技术站
智能推送

Slider():在Python中创建一个可调节尺寸的滑条控件

发布时间:2023-12-23 04:27:04

在Python中,我们可以使用tkinter库创建一个可调节尺寸的滑条控件。tkinter是Python的标准GUI库,可以用于创建桌面应用程序。

创建一个滑条控件可以分为以下几个步骤:

1. 导入tkinter库。

2. 创建一个主窗口。

3. 创建一个Scale控件对象。

4. 设置滑条的范围和初始值。

5. 将滑条控件展示在主窗口中。

下面是一个使用tkinter库创建滑条控件的简单例子:

import tkinter as tk

def get_value():
    value = scale.get()
    print("当前滑条的值为:", value)

if __name__ == "__main__":
    root = tk.Tk()
    root.title("滑条控件示例")

    scale = tk.Scale(root, from_=0, to=100, orient=tk.HORIZONTAL, length=300)
    scale.set(50)  # 设置滑条的初始值
    scale.pack()

    btn = tk.Button(root, text="获取滑条值", command=get_value)
    btn.pack()

    root.mainloop()

在上述代码中,我们创建了一个主窗口,并设置了标题为"滑条控件示例"。然后,我们创建了一个Scale对象,设置滑条的范围为0到100,水平方向展示,并设置了初始值为50。接下来,我们将滑条展示在主窗口中,并创建了一个按钮用于获取滑条的当前值。当按钮被点击时,调用get_value函数,该函数通过scale.get()方法获取滑条的当前值,并将其打印出来。

运行上述代码,你将看到一个带有滑条控件的窗口。通过拖动滑条,可以改变滑条的值。点击"获取滑条值"按钮,控制台将输出当前滑条的值。

希望这个例子能够帮助你理解如何在Python中创建一个可调节尺寸的滑条控件。使用这个滑条控件,你可以在你的GUI应用程序中实现各种调节尺寸的功能。